5 Reasons Traditional Sauna Is the Best
Traditional sauna use has been around for generations because it works. It’s simple, consistent dry heat that supports recovery, relaxation, and long-term health. Here are five reasons a traditional sauna is a smart add-on to your training routine.
Proven Longevity Benefits
Large long-term studies have shown that people who use a traditional sauna 4–7 times per week have a significantly lower risk of cardiovascular and all-cause mortality compared to infrequent users. Traditional sauna use has one of the strongest evidence bases of any recovery modality.
Deep, Full-Body Heat Exposure
Traditional saunas heat the air, not just the body surface. This creates deep, consistent heat exposure that raises core temperature, increases circulation, and promotes a full sweat response, something infrared saunas don’t replicate as effectively.
Cardiovascular & Circulation Benefits
Regular traditional sauna use mimics some effects of moderate cardiovascular exercise by, increasing heart rate, improving blood vessel function & supporting blood pressure regulation.
This makes it a powerful tool for long-term heart health when combined with training.
Superior Recovery & Muscle Relaxation
The high heat of a traditional sauna helps to reduce muscle soreness, improve relaxation of tight tissues, support recovery between training sessions. It’s a simple, effective way to help the body reset after hard work.
Time-Tested, Simple, and Reliable
Traditional saunas have been used for hundreds of years with minimal technology and consistent results. No gimmicks, no trends, just proven heat exposure that supports recovery, stress reduction, and overall wellbeing.

Why Cold Plunge?
Cold plunging is a simple way to support recovery after training. The cold helps your body reset, manage soreness, and calm the nervous system, which can make it easier to back up your sessions through the week. Here are a few key reasons people add cold plunges to their routine.
Reduces muscle soreness
Research shows cold water immersion can help reduce post-training muscle soreness and fatigue, supporting faster recovery.
Improves circulation
Cold exposure causes blood vessels to constrict and then rapidly dilate when you warm up, helping flush waste products and improve blood flow.
Calms the nervous system
Cold plunging activates the parasympathetic (“rest and recover”) response, helping reduce stress and improve sleep quality.
Boosts mental resilience
Regular cold exposure builds tolerance to discomfort, improving focus, discipline, and mental toughness.
Supports training consistency
Better recovery means you can train more regularly and feel better between sessions.
